I own 4 sticks of Corsair Vengence Pro RGB which has B-die @ 3200 15-15-15-36-50. Im told I should overclock it to 3600mhz and lower the "timing"(?). Im not sure what to means but people told me that you will get a significan fps boost if you do.

Extra 400MHz isn't going to solve your Warzone issues. The game itself / and or Geforce driver version you're on is most likely the problem.

Say if you were to overclock ram and is successful by loosening timings and perhaps adding a tad more voltage for stability if needed, you wouldn't get the results you're after.

Fast ram helps, that's the bottom line but it's more important for Ryzen than Intel. Differences between 3200 and 3600 on your 9900k system would be negligible.
